Class ParameterTransformerImpl
java.lang.Object
io.jmix.dashboardsui.transformation.impl.ParameterTransformerImpl
- All Implemented Interfaces:
ParameterTransformer
@Component("dshbrd_ParameterTransformer")
public class ParameterTransformerImpl
extends Object
implements ParameterTransformer
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ionbooleancompareParameterTypes(ParameterType parameterType, Field field) Returns ParameterValue object according to passed parameter classcreateParameterValue(Field field, ScreenFragment widgetFragment) getParameterType(Field field) loadEntities(EntityListParameterValue parameter) protected EntityloadEntity(EntityParameterValue parameter) transform(ParameterValue parameterValue)
-
Field Details
-
dataManager
-
metadata
-
-
Constructor Details
-
ParameterTransformerImpl
public ParameterTransformerImpl()
-
-
Method Details
-
transform
- Specified by:
transformin interfaceParameterTransformer
-
loadEntities
-
loadEntity
-
compareParameterTypes
- Specified by:
compareParameterTypesin interfaceParameterTransformer
-
getParameterType
-
createParameterValue
- Specified by:
createParameterValuein interfaceParameterTransformer
-
createParameterValue
Description copied from interface:ParameterTransformerReturns ParameterValue object according to passed parameter class- Specified by:
createParameterValuein interfaceParameterTransformer- Parameters:
obj- parameter- Returns:
- wrapped object which implements
ParameterValueinterface
-